To add to Gabe's comment. the problem the Product Managers have is that there is nothing to prevent a larger customer / partner submitting hundreds (or even thousands!) of votes for their preferred ideas and swamping the system. To try to level the playing field a bit, and get a feel for which ideas truly have wide appeal, my understanding is that only one vote from each email domain is actually counted (so Customer, Partner, or whatever.)
This is one of the reasons people here will often publicize ideas and seek community support.

There was a feature request/product enhancement request submitted to the product ideas lab under this link https://genesyscloud.ideas.aha.io/ideas/WEM-I-10. I remember that this was requested a year ago but it didn't gain much traction because there was not much interest in the feature back then.
I went to that Idea and voted for it just now. If it gathers sufficient unique votes (a unique vote is vote coming from a single org, thus multiple votes from the same org count as one unique vote) it can be re-opened. I would recommend casting a vote and adding comments to give additional context to the request.
